What's involved in Conveyancing?

Conveyancing is the legal process of transferring property ownership from seller to buyer in Queensland. At Cozee, as a Queensland Law Society registered practice, our comprehensive service handles everything from contract review and legal searches through to settlement and title registration, ensuring your property transaction is completed smoothly and legally.

Buyer side conveyancing

  • Contract review and advice - Thorough analysis of the purchase contract terms, drafting special conditions, and your legal rights as a buyer
  • Due diligence searches - Comprehensive title, council, and local authority searches to uncover any issues with the property
  • Legal protection - Expert guidance on Queensland's 'Buyer Beware' legal framework and preserving your rights to terminate without penalty when necessary
  • Settlement coordination - Managing all legal requirements through to completion, including document preparation, lodgement and title registration

Seller side conveyancing

  • Contract preparation - Drafting comprehensive contracts of sale and disclosures that protect your interests and comply with Queensland legislation
  • Legal compliance - Ensuring all disclosure requirements and statutory obligations are met throughout the selling process
  • Transaction management - Coordinating with the buyers' solicitors, real estate agents, and financial institutions to ensure all elements of your sale are on track
  • Settlement execution - Managing the final settlement process, including document preparation and transferring clear title to the buyer
